Poker Stars, $0.50/$1 No Limit Hold'em Cash, 6 Players

BTN: $192.16 (192.2 bb)
SB: $100 (100 bb)
BB: $204.11 (204.1 bb)
Hero (UTG): $100 (100 bb)
MP: $105.44 (105.4 bb)
CO: $34.34 (34.3 bb)

Preflop: Hero is UTG with K A
Hero raises to $3, MP calls $3, 4 folds

Flop: ($7.50) 9 T 2 (2 players)
Hero bets $5, MP calls $5

Turn: ($17.50) J (2 players)
Hero bets $11.40, MP calls $11.40

River: ($40.30) A (2 players)
Hero bets $20, MP raises to $60, Hero folds

MP 21/17/10 after 936 hands
MP coldcall 13% (7/55)
foldtocbet F/T/R 42/43/0(0/1)
AFq F/T/R 45/36/37
wtsd/w$sd 31/31

Not the best flop for me, but I have a low cbet percentage, and a tight UTG range, so I thought having the A:d I can barrel here repping strong hands.

I'm not sure about the turn barrel. Gives me some equity with the gutshot, on the other hand hits his range quite well. Ch/fold would have been better?

I think river is too thin.

We can certainly get called by worse some of the time, but in order for profitable value-bet we need opponent to call with worse over 50% of the time. I don't see it happening here.

I think this may be partly what jmackenzie is getting at. Even if we do hit an Ace or King there is really no guarantee they are clean on this particular texture.
